match feature_names_in_ if feature_names_in_ is defined. A variance of zero indicates that all the data values are identical. See the output shown below. One of these is probably supported. drop columns with zero variance python. df.drop (['A'], axis=1) Column A has been removed. When we use multi-index, labels on different levels are removed by mentioning the level. The drop () function is used to drop specified labels from rows or columns. used as feature names in. We also use third-party cookies that help us analyze and understand how you use this website. Dimensionality Reduction Techniques | Python - Analytics Vidhya Categorical explanatory variables. How to drop one or multiple columns in Pandas Dataframe, Decimal Functions in Python | Set 2 (logical_and(), normalize(), quantize(), rotate() ), NetworkX : Python software package for study of complex networks, Directed Graphs, Multigraphs and Visualization in Networkx, Python | Visualize graphs generated in NetworkX using Matplotlib, Box plot visualization with Pandas and Seaborn, How to get column names in Pandas dataframe, Python program to find number of days between two given dates, Python | Difference between two dates (in minutes) using datetime.timedelta() method, Python | Convert string to DateTime and vice-versa, Convert the column type from string to datetime format in Pandas dataframe, Adding new column to existing DataFrame in Pandas, Create a new column in Pandas DataFrame based on the existing columns, Decimal Functions in Python | Set 2 (logical_and(), normalize(), quantize(), rotate() ). Any cookies that may not be particularly necessary for the website to function and is used specifically to collect user personal data via analytics, ads, other embedded contents are termed as non-necessary cookies. The values can either be row-oriented or column-oriented. So the resultant dataframe will be, Lets see an example of how to drop multiple columns between two column name using ix() function and loc() function, In the above example column name starting from country ending till score is removed. How do I connect these two faces together? How do I select rows from a DataFrame based on column values? Using R from Python; Data Files. The formula for variance is given by. Figure 5. Cross Validated is a question and answer site for people interested in statistics, machine learning, data analysis, data mining, and data visualization. Save my name, email, and website in this browser for the next time I comment. By "performance", I think he means run time. These are redundant data available in the dataset. The issue is clearly stated: we cant run PCA (or least with scaling) whilst our data set still has zero variance columns. The proof of the reverse, however, requires some basic knowledge of measure theory - specifically that if the expectation of a non-negative random variable is zero then the random variable is equal to zero. Powered by Hexo & Icarus, Update your browser to view this website correctly.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. Python DataFrame.to_html - 30 examples found. Afl Sydney Premier Division 2020, How To Interpret Interquartile Range, These problems could be because of poorly designed experiments, highly observational data, or the inability to manipulate the data. Manage Settings In this section, we will learn how to drop rows with condition. Syntax: Series.var(axis=None, skipna=None, level=None, ddof=1, numeric_only=None, **kwargs) Parameter : axis : {index (0)} skipna : Exclude NA/null values.
Nisd Harlan High School Bell Schedule,
Brian Kelly Capital Management,
Articles D